Output 3766e4a665b850a28603d910e08ae3abf67027769b41b05cd510495dec076099:31

value
1134000
script pubkey
OP_0 OP_PUSHBYTES_20 43457b3add91dd1d081e74064d2829a556aece5c
address
bc1qgdzhkwkaj8w36zq7wsry62pf54t2anjuepuyw9
transaction
3766e4a665b850a28603d910e08ae3abf67027769b41b05cd510495dec076099
spent
true